Boothwyn, Pennsylvania

Boothwyn is a census-designated place (CDP) in Delaware County, Pennsylvania, United States. The population was 5,206 at the 2000 census.

Marcus Hook (SEPTA station)

Marcus Hook is a station along the SEPTA Wilmington/Newark Line and Amtrak's Northeast Corridor in Marcus Hook, Pennsylvania. Amtrak does not stop here; the station is only served by SEPTA. Many locals continue on to Wilmington and Newark. However, this station is a terminus for some weekday trains and many weekend trains. Located at 12th & Washington Streets, the station has a 147-space parking lot.

Block House

The Block House is a historic building located off Naamans Road in Claymont, Delaware. The Block House is believed to be the only structure remaining of original settlement on Naaman's Creek.

Carpenter, Delaware

Carpenter is an unincorporated community in New Castle County, Delaware, United States. , located on the Baltimore & Ohio Railroad, 6.5 miles northeast of Wilmington, Delaware.
